Overview

This is a combination chemotherapy regimen consisting of three cytotoxic agents—docetaxel, gemcitabine, and pemetrexed. Each drug has a distinct mechanism of action targeting cancer cell proliferation: - Docetaxel is a semisynthetic taxane that stabilizes microtubules, preventing their depolymerization. This leads to cell cycle arrest at the G2/M phase and induces apoptosis in rapidly dividing cells. - Gemcitabine is a nucleoside analog (difluorinated deoxycytidine) that incorporates into DNA during replication after intracellular phosphorylation. It inhibits DNA synthesis by reducing deoxynucleotide pools and causing chain termination. - Pemetrexed is an antifolate agent that inhibits multiple enzymes involved in folate metabolism and DNA synthesis (including thymidylate synthase), thereby blocking purine and pyrimidine biosynthesis. These drugs are individually approved for various solid tumors such as non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C), mesothelioma, sarcomas, among others. While two-drug combinations involving these agents are established in clinical practice for NSCLC or sarcoma, the triple combination of docetaxel + gemcitabine + pemetrexed does not have established approval or widespread use due to concerns about cumulative toxicity[1][2][3]. The rationale for combining them would be to exploit potential additive or synergistic antitumor effects by targeting different pathways critical for tumor growth.
